What are the restrictions after breast lift surgery?
A. Anesthesia: Local tumescent anesthesia, sedation anesthesia, general anesthesia Location of operation: Office or hospital. Length of surgery: 1-2 hours (3 hours if performed with augmentation). Length of stay: Outpatient (patients go home the same day). Discomfort: Mild to moderate. Anticipate 2-7 days of prescription pain medication. Swelling and bruising: Improve in 3-10 days. Bandages: Will be removed in 1-7 days. Stitches: Will be removed in 5-7 days. Support: You will wear a sports bra or ace wrap for 1-4 weeks. Avoid an under wire bra until your surgeon approves it. Back to work: 3-7 days Exercise: May be resumed in 2 weeks. Final result: Will be seen after the scars have matured, which will be about 6 months.
